Saudi and UAE Firms Outpace Global Peers in Agentic AI Deployment, Confluent Report Finds

3 Min Read

Businesses in Saudi Arabia and the United Arab Emirates are moving past the hype and deploying agentic AI solutions directly into their commercial operations at a rate that surpasses their global competitors. A new report from data streaming provider Confluent reveals that regional companies are making a strategic pivot, prioritizing the foundational data infrastructure required to make artificial intelligence effective at scale.

A Strategic Pivot to Data Infrastructure

The 2026 Data Streaming Report, which surveyed over 4,600 global technology chiefs, found that 38% of firms in Saudi Arabia and the UAE are running autonomous AI agents in live production environments, compared to a global average of 32%. This push is driven by a realization that expensive AI models are ineffective without clean, real-time data.

This has triggered a significant shift in investment priorities. A staggering 90% of UAE executives and 88% of their Saudi counterparts now place a higher priority on building robust data streaming capabilities than on purchasing new AI software. The findings suggest a maturing market where executives understand that untainted, accessible data is the true bottleneck to maximizing returns on AI capital.

Deployment Hurdles and Talent Gaps Persist

Despite the aggressive adoption rates, significant barriers are slowing momentum. The report highlights that three-quarters of regional technology chiefs face at least three major deployment challenges.

Critical infrastructure gaps, including a lack of real-time processing capabilities and poor data lineage tracking, are a primary concern. Compounding this issue is a severe shortage of specialized technical talent, with firms scrambling to hire the AI and data engineers needed to build and maintain these complex systems. To overcome these data challenges, 95% of Gulf firms now view data streaming platforms as the core mechanism for making their corporate information discoverable and trustworthy.
